#BearsDay- Netball 1st storm to victory

Walking into the large, spectator-packed, and annoyingly intimidating Brunel Netball hall, it was safe to say RHUL Netball 1st were feeling the pressure to win their first match of the season. However, once that first whistle blew, all nerves vanished and everyone was 100% focused and committed on winning the game against Brunel 2nds.

RHUL had first centre and within 30 seconds Captain Freya Fownes (GA) had scored. A massive sigh of relief was had by the whole team, as that first goal is crucial and gets everyone pumped to score more. Brunel with the next centre, and as hard as the defence worked, it was soon one all. 5 minutes in, and it was still level at 3 a piece. It’s safe to say at this point the team felt we just had to pull away, and that we did.

Alexa Hassan (C) and Roxy Dixon (WA) moved the ball beautifully up the court, passing to Sophie Humphrey (GS) who then scored an impressive goal, putting us in the lead. Next centre, defence put massive pressure on the Brunel shooters, with new girl and V-Captain Jess Godfrey (GD) managing to win the ball, with the help of Steph Grant (GK) and Hannah Lennox (WD). Back up the court the ball flew and soon we had broken away. By the time the whistle blew, RHUL were leading 14-8.

After a quick team talk and a small change in the team formation (Lennox as GK, and Kasia Chidlow as WD), the second quarter was under way. RHUL managed to keep their six goal lead, with some amazing shooting by Fownes (GA) and Humphrey (GS). With the help of some great interceptions by defenders Chidlow (WD) and Godfrey (GD), the goal difference was increasing. The half time whistle blew, and RHUL were in the lead, with the score at 23-15. Even though RHUL were winning, they definitely weren’t safe, as anything could happen in the second half.

No changes in the team in the third quater, and the team were looking hopeful. RHUL managed to maintain the lead – Lennox (GK) did some beautiful leaning, putting the shooters off, which resulted in quite a few misses by the Brunel attackers. All center court players had their work cut out for them, with their opposition sticking tight and making it hard to move the ball down the court. However Chidlow (WD), Hassan (C) and Dixon (WA) held their own, and by the end of the third quarter it was 33-27.

Heading into the last quarter there was one change in the team (Grant as GK), and the team were more determined than ever to keep the lead and win the game. Brunel worked hard, and managed to almost level the score, but this just motivated the RHUL girls to play their hearts out, and increase the goal difference again. With 1 minute to go, and RHUL being 8 goals in the lead, the team ended the match in high spirits, knowing they’d won their first match of the season.

Final whilst blown, and the score was finalised at 42-35. There were smiles, hugs and cheers of excitement as we came off the court, knowing that CIYK was only hours away, and we had even more reason to celebrate. Congratulations Firsts, everyone played their absolute best, and it was a thoroughly deserved win – now, to continue the season as we started.
